Records link phone number (859) 384-7123 with Margaret’s details. Margaret was born in 1959. 8096 Production Dr, Florence, Ky 41042 is where Margaret resides. Public records show that Margaret is connected with: Champion Steel Inc and Champion Steel, Inc. Other cities that she has stayed in are Union, Twinsburg, Charleston and one other city. The current age of Margaret is 65.